Output 83a32112e519b141c60fa495893e97435b72df631a95b1c152b95aea079aa9b0:8

value
116141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e74f65b42675c7b79b490814f587b7505b5c1d64 OP_EQUAL
address
3Nn58UaakM1ec1toLfm8tvb9DAm9t6FG74
transaction
83a32112e519b141c60fa495893e97435b72df631a95b1c152b95aea079aa9b0
confirmations
162168
spent
true